Safety is a critical pillar of pet care. The Pet Safety Pack is an essential resource for any household, particularly those living in areas prone to emergency services interventions. This pack includes a pet rescue window decal, which serves a life-saving function by alerting rescue personnel that animals are present inside the property during an emergency. Furthermore, the inclusion of an ASPCA Animal Poison Control Center magnet ensures that the toll-free emergency number and website address are instantly accessible, mitigating the risks associated with accidental ingestion of toxic substances.
In terms of preventative health and digital monitoring, several modern solutions are available:
- Smart Pet Tags: These utilise QR code technology to modernise identification. Unlike traditional engraved tags that become obsolete when contact details change, a Smart Pet Tag allows for instant digital updates via a user account. They also provide a critical safety feature known as Safety Pines, which are triggered automatically when a passerby scans the tag.
- PetLab Co: This provider offers significant discounts on essential health supplements, including joint care, digestion tablets, and skin care solutions, following their recent UK launch.
- Neutering Vouchers: In certain geographic regions, owners may be eligible for free, £5, or £10 neutering vouchers, which can substantially reduce the cost of essential surgical procedures.
- Veterinary Resources: Local veterinarians and trainers often serve as direct conduits for promotional items, frequently distributing samples of supplements or treats, particularly for dogs with specific dietary restrictions or allergies.

Strategic Sourcing: How to Locate Future Freebies
Finding pet freebies requires a proactive and multi-channel approach. Relying solely on a single website is insufficient; a professional "sniffer" of deals will utilise a combination of digital platforms, physical locations, and direct communication.
The following methods are the most effective for discovering new offers:
- Digital Communities and Forums: Monitoring specific subreddits such as r/freebies and r/petfreebies can provide real-time updates on new product launches. Additionally, platforms like Eventbrite and Meetup.com are excellent for tracking local pet expos and fundraisers.
- Social Media and Apps: Following local Facebook groups and using pet-specific apps like BringFido or WoofTrax can reveal hyper-local opportunities that larger websites might miss.
- Direct Brand Engagement: One of the most underutilised strategies is reaching out directly to manufacturers. If a dog shows a clear preference for a particular brand of food or toy, contacting the company to express brand loyalty can frequently result in unexpected samples or coupons.
- Loyalty and Reward Programmes: Maintaining active participation in programmes such as Petco Pals, PetSmart Treats, or local store punch cards ensures a steady stream of points and free products.
- Reviewing and Feedback: A crucial component of the freebie ecosystem is the "review loop." Being generous with online reviews and posting photos of products helps maintain a positive relationship with brands, often leading to further invitations for product testing.
Analysis of Consumer Risks and Best Practices
While the pursuit of free pet supplies is highly beneficial, it is not without inherent risks. The proliferation of online offers means that consumers must remain vigilant against fraudulent schemes. A fundamental rule of the freebie community is that a legitimate sample should never require a payment beyond the cost of shipping. Any site requesting a "processing fee" or "membership fee" to access a "free" product should be treated with extreme suspicion.
Furthermore, the data privacy implications of joining numerous marketing panels and newsletters must be considered. Each registration involves the exchange of personal and pet-related data. Users should prioritise reputable organisations like Home Tester Club or established brands like Purina to ensure their information is handled according to strict privacy standards.
